Post Season Thank You – NE FIRST Invitational at WPI June 11th/Update on MA Off-Season Event, Internships and Team Run Events

Apr 19, 2022 | BTI Team Email Blasts

Greetings 2021-2022 FIRST Tech Challenge Teams!

It is hard to believe over a month has passed since our MA State Championship took place on March 5th, the capstone celebration of the 2021-2022 FTC FREIGHT FRENZY season.

It was a great event (many thanks to Natick High School for providing their school to us) and we hope teams that did not attend know they were with us in spirit and were able to view the exciting competition on-line.   We will be posting photos and a highlight reel of the video we received from Pegasus Natick, to whom we again extend our thanks for streaming the event, to our website shortly.

We want to sincerely Congratulate our MA FTC Championship Winning Alliance Captain, Team 18754, GNCE, from Weston and our MA FTC State Championship Inspire Award Winner, Team 18438, Wolfpack Machina from The Waring School in Beverly. We also want to extend our Congratulations to Team 8644, The Brainstormers from Lexington, who qualified at the Arkansas FTC State Championship to attend the FIRST Championship.

We are very excited and proud that all three teams will be representing MA next week in Houston and we wish each the very best of luck!

June 11th, NE FIRST Inaugural FIRST LEGO League and FIRST Tech Challenge Invitational at WPI

We are excited to announce that we have been collaborating with NE FIRST to put on an inaugural NE FIRST, FIRST Lego League and FIRST Tech Challenge Invitational taking place on June 11th at Worcester Polytechnic University.

This fun-filled robot competition will be attended by FIRST LEGO League teams and 30 (total) FIRST Tech Challenge teams from 5 New England States: CT, MA, NH, RI, VT.

As the event is still in its planning stages, we do not have additional details at this time, but will communicate them as soon as they are available from our friends at NE FIRST – stay tuned!
